What are the three functions of television?

While the function of television is frequently debated among cultural and media critics, some of the most commonly recognized functions of television are to educate, inform and entertain. These three functions are hardly separate from one another, and many television programs perform some combination of the three.

What are the principles of a television system?

To provide a system suitable for public use and also capable of such speed has required the full resources of modern electronic technology. The first requirement to be met in image analysis is that the reproduced picture shall not flicker, since flicker induces severe visual fatigue.

Why is it called television?

The word television comes from Ancient Greek τῆλε (tele) ‘far’, and Latin visio ‘sight’. The use of the term to mean “a television set” dates from 1941. The use of the term to mean “television as a medium” dates from 1927. The slang term telly is more common in the UK.

What are the two types of television systems?

Mechanical Television versus Electronic Television From the early experiments with visual transmissions, two types of television systems came into existence: mechanical television and electronic television.

What are the positive impacts of TV?

Television can teach kids important values and life lessons. Educational programming can develop young children’s socialization and learning skills. News, current events and historical programming can help make young people more aware of other cultures and people.
